Olaitan Yusuf (tí wọ́n bí ní 12 January 1982) jẹ́ agbábọ́ọ̀lù àfẹsẹ̀gbá ọmọ orílẹ̀-èdè Nàìjíríà, tó ń gbá eré àgbásíwájú.[3][2][1] Ó jẹ́ ọmọ-ẹgbẹ́ Nigeria women's national football team. Ó sì wà lára ẹgbẹ́ tó ṣeré ní 2003 FIFA Women's World Cup.[3]
